Win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Cinnaminson). They blew past the Holy Cross Lancers 17-7 on Monday. The victory continues a trend for the Pirates in their matchups with the Lancers: they've now won four in a row.
Luke Rittler looked comfortable as he pitched three innings while giving up no earned runs off one hit.
At the plate, Cinnaminson got a massive performance out of Gavin Bobrek, who got on base in four of his five plate appearances with three RBI, two runs, and one double. Another player making a difference was Jacob DeJoseph, who went 3-for-4 with two runs, one stolen base, and two RBI.
Cinnaminson hit smart and finished the game with only two strikeouts. The team has now struck out at least five batters in three consecutive matchups.
Cinnaminson's win was their fifth straight on the road, which pushed their record up to 12-4. The road victories came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 8.4 runs over those games. As for Holy Cross, they are on a nine-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 2-12.
Coming up, Cinnaminson will take on Delran at 3:45 p.m. on Wednesday. As for Holy Cross, they will square off against Pennsauken at 3:45 p.m. on Wednesday.
